As of 2026-04-15, National Rural Utilities Cooperative Finance Corporation 5.500% Subordinated Notes due 2064 (Subordinated Deferrable Interest Notes) (NRUC) trades at a current price of $24.15, marking a 1.17% gain in recent trading sessions. No recent earnings data is available for the instrument as of this analysis date. Market Context

The broader utility sector has seen mixed trading activity in recent weeks, as market participants adjust their expectations for upcoming monetary policy decisions and their potential impact on long-dated fixed income assets. The National Rural Utilities Cooperative Finance Corporation note’s recent trading volume has been consistent with normal trading activity, with no abnormally high or low volume spikes recorded this month that would signal a sudden shift in institutional positioning for the instrument. As a subordinated deferrable interest note, NRUC’s performance is partially correlated with movements in long-term Treasury yields, alongside operational trends in the rural utilities space. Market data shows that the instrument has traded within a relatively tight band for most of the past month, with volatility levels staying below the average for comparable utility sector fixed income instruments over the same period. Technical Analysis

At its current price of $24.15, NRUC sits between two well-defined recent technical levels: a support level of $22.94 and a resistance level of $25.36. The $22.94 support level has acted as a consistent price floor in recent trading, with buying interest historically emerging at or near this level to limit further downside moves. The $25.36 resistance level, by contrast, has acted as a recent price ceiling, with selling pressure emerging at this level in previous attempts to move higher. The 14-day relative strength index (RSI) for NRUC is currently in the mid-40s, signaling neither extreme overbought nor oversold conditions at the current price point, based on available market data. Short-term moving averages are trading very close to the current price, indicating a largely neutral short-term trend, while long-term moving averages sit slightly below the current price, which may suggest modest underlying long-term momentum for the instrument, though this is not a guaranteed signal of future movement.
